As a proud Nova Scotian, it's only right that I do my part to spread the word about our beautiful province and it's addictive qualities.

 

It seems that everyone who visits here longs to return, and many do on a regular basis. For some, the pull is so strong that they pick up roots, and move here to adopt our salt air, unspoiled environment, great food and Maritime hospitality as their way of life.

 

Can't say that I blame them. There's never been any other place I would want to live. Even though I like to travel, the same old adage applies... "There's no place like home!"

 

This page will feature some of the best places to stay and eat in the local area, and a variety of things to do during your stay. I feel obligated to warn you, though, after a couple of weeks immersed in our culture... you'll be hooked forever!

If you're looking for complete solitude, and a real get away from the rat race, then "Mersey River Chalets" is definitely your choice of vacation spots. Tim and Andrea will make you feel totally at home in any of their chalets or "teepees". That's right, teepees. The whole site is completely wheelchair accesable, too. It doesn't get any better than this!

Do you like finding hidden treasure? Located in the warmest climate in the Annapolis Valley, Bear River Vineyards have been producing the "Nectar of the Gods" for several years now. It is finally poised to take the market by storm! I can hardly wait... congratulations Chris!
